The International League of Esperantist Radio Amateurs (Esperanto: Internacia Ligo de Esperantista Radioamatoroj, ILERA). It was founded in 1970. It organizes programs on the air using the Esperanto language. It publishes the ILERA-bulletin.
Every year in November ILERA organizes a contest.

Activities and practices
Likely frequencies for Esperanto conversations on the air are 1866, 3766, 7066, 14266, 28766 kHz for Voice (SSB), and 3640, 14166, 28266 kHz for CW, generally on weekends, according to Net Schedules published on the ILERA web site.
